Experience the Path of Zen
Discover a vibrant ceremonial blend from Ujido that harmonizes traditional craftsmanship with modern versatility. This powder pairs first harvest ceremonial-grade matcha with carefully selected second harvest leaves, giving you the depth of ceremonial quality at a more approachable price. Shade-grown and harvested in early spring, the leaves are stone-ground to preserve color, aroma, and the gentle sweetness that defines this style of tea.
Beyond flavor, the matcha offers natural, plant-based compounds such as L-Theanine, catechins, EGCG, and chlorophyll. The product is gluten-free and keto-friendly, making it a flexible option for drinkers and culinary creators who value clean ingredients and adaptable use in both beverages and foods.
Delicate flavor and radiant color
Ceremonial-grade matcha from Uji is prized for a mellow, naturally sweet profile that shimmers with a bright green hue. The texture remains exceptionally fine, producing a smooth whisk and a silky mouthfeel, especially when prepared with a traditional chasen (bamboo whisk).
Why Uji matters
Originating in Uji, Japan—the historic cradle of matcha culture—this blend embodies centuries of tea-making heritage. Ujido stands for real matcha, grown in the foothills of Uji, meticulously stone-ground, and kept free from metals and radiation exposure. The result is consistency that honors the traditional path from farm to cup.

Storage and freshness: Keep in a cool, airtight container away from direct light to preserve aroma and color. Sealed and stored properly, this matcha maintains its vibrancy and texture over time.
